Abstract
An improved method and apparatus for safely introducing sample into a flow stream of a supercritical fluid chromatography system is described. The sample injection method improves safety of injection by eliminating the risk of injecting sample into a high-pressure system containing liquids and gasses at or near supercritical ranges. The method improves the efficiency and significantly shortens the time of the injection process by using a check valve placed between a fill port on an injection valve and sample port where sample is injected by a syringe. After sample injection from a sample loop into a high-pressure flow stream, an injection valve is reset to receive a subsequent sample. High-pressure flow stream mixtures become trapped within the sample loop when the valve is reset. The check valve prevents the mixtures from expanding into the sample port and blowing out a syringe and flow stream mixtures from the fill lines. The trapped flow stream mixtures are directed to a waste port where they are safely contained. The technique can be applied equally as effective to preparatory SFC as well as to analytical SFC systems.
